Why Use Tomatoes In A Taco?

Old School Beef Taco recipe with tomatoes

Tomatoes are a key ingredient in many taco recipes for several reasons.

First and foremost, they add a burst of fresh, bright flavor that can help balance out savory or spicy components in a taco.

The acidity in tomatoes can also help cut through rich, fatty meats or cheese, creating a more balanced and satisfying overall taste.

In addition to their flavor benefits, tomatoes also offer a range of nutritional benefits.

They are rich in vitamins C and K, as well as potassium and fiber. This can make them a good choice for those looking to add more plant-based foods to their diet or boost their nutrient intake.

Tomatoes can also add texture to tacos, especially when diced or sliced into small pieces.

They can add a juicy, refreshing quality that can help offset dry or crunchy components in a taco, such as tortilla chips or shredded lettuce.

Overall, tomatoes are a versatile and nutritious ingredient that can add flavor, texture, and balance to any taco recipe.

The 5 Best Tomatoes for Tacos

Tacos are a delicious and versatile dish, but the key to making them great is finding the right tomatoes.

Here are five types of tomatoes that work best for tacos, each offering its own unique flavor profile:

1. Plum Tomatoes

Plum Tomatoes

Plum tomatoes are one of the best tomatoes for tacos due to their firm texture, making them ideal for chopping and topping tacos.

They are less watery than other tomato varieties, meaning they won’t make your tacos mushy.

Plum tomatoes are also a great source of vitamin C, offering a tangy flavor with a slight sweetness that pairs well with savory taco seasonings.

2. Cherry Tomatoes

Cherry Tomatoes

Cherry tomatoes add a pop of color and flavor to tacos, making them an excellent choice for those looking for a sweet and juicy addition to their tacos.

They’re small and easy to slice, ensuring a perfect addition to tacos of any size.

Cherry tomatoes are also high in antioxidants, making them a healthy addition to your taco filling.

3. Campari Tomatoes

Campari Tomatoes

Campari tomatoes are a premium tomato known for their sweetness, low acidity, and firm texture.

Their sweetness offers a balance to other tangy ingredients in your taco filling, making them a great addition to any taco recipe.

They also add a beautiful pop of color to your tacos, making them an ideal topping to add to a variety of taco types.

4. Beefsteak Tomatoes

Beefsteak Tomatoes

Beefsteak tomatoes are an excellent option for those wanting meatier tacos, as their thick texture makes them great for grilling or roasting.

They’re also well-suited for making fresh salsa and pico de gallo, and the large size of beefy slices makes them ideal for generously topped tacos. They provide a satisfying texture and filling experience.

5. Green Tomatoes

Green tomatoes are not yet ripe and often used in fried dishes, but they also work well for adding a tangy and slightly acidic flavor to tacos.

They have a firm texture that pairs well with any taco filling, offering a unique addition to standard toppings.

Green tomatoes are also rich in vitamin A and C for a healthy twist to your favorite taco recipes.
